On rotation this week is the newest tune from one of Dublin’s buzziest bands, milk. I Think I Lost My Number is a wall to wall indie-pop gem. Produced by the band’s lead vocalist Mark McKenna, it’s an ambient and thrilling new song. The group recently performed their debut Electric Picnic festival slot last weekend and the independent band will be announcing more exciting things in the near future. South-London’s Jessica Wilde has dropped the brand new single, Freak Out. It’s a hypnotic and grooving release thanks to the rapper’s slick vocal flow and the alt-hip-hop beat. The artist has already garnered a huge amount of support from various taste makers and Freak Out is lifted from her forthcoming new album project. Uche Yara is an exciting new singer-songwriter, multi-instrumentalist, and producer. Yara has today revealed her captivating debut single, www she hot. The song itself is a melting-pot of influences, spanning psychedelic rock, tango, R&B, and it boasts the most attention grabbing vocals. Catch Uche Yara playing Pitchfork London on November 11. A firm 1883 favourite now,  singer-songwriter Nell Mescal has shared her fourth release of this year. TEETH is a glorious slice of indie-pop. Every release from Mescal so far has not missed the mark. There’s such a sense of beauty in her honest lyricism and TEETH is no exception to Mescal’s winning streak. Elsewhere in the playlist you can find the versatile Stockholm-based artist, COBRAH. Her latest musical offering is entitled FEMININE ENERGY and it’s a seriously good electro-pop tune. The larger-than-life artist has continued to cement herself as a forward-thinking artist with a gift for creating irresistible  and experimental tracks. FEMININE ENERGY is certainly one of them. It’s taken from her forthcoming new EP SUCCUBUS which releases October 13. The GRAMMY award-winning and globally recognised artist, Cardi B has closed her summer with the new tune, Bongos (featuring Megan Thee Stallion). The two titans of music have collaborated again and made a very fun song in the process. Next up, the GRAMMY award-winning DJ and Producer Purple Disco Machine has collaborated with rock band Nothing But Thieves and fellow DJ Duke Dumont on the new single, Something On My Mind.
